Who are the main characters in 'The Color of Magic Graphic Novel'?
3 answers
2024-11-14 21:07
Rincewind is one of the main characters. He is a wizard, though not a very competent one most of the time. He often finds himself in all sorts of crazy situations due to his bumbling nature. Another main character is Twoflower. He is an innocent tourist who has a rather strange view of the world he's exploring, which gets him and Rincewind into many adventures.

The Significance of Color in Graphic Novels
3 answers
2024-11-29 15:06
Color in graphic novels can be used to set the mood. For example, warm colors like red and orange might be used in an action - packed or passionate scene, while cool colors such as blue and green could create a calm or mysterious atmosphere. It also helps in character differentiation. A hero might be associated with bright, bold colors, while a villain could have darker, more muted tones.

How to create a full color graphic novel?
3 answers
2024-11-10 19:04
First, you need a good story idea. Then, you should develop your characters and plot. After that, start sketching the panels. For the color part, you can use digital tools like Adobe Photoshop or traditional mediums such as watercolors. Make sure the colors you choose enhance the mood of the story.
